Gordon Ellis
Ian Gordon Ellis (17 July 1920 – 3 December 1978) was a British artist who specialised in maritime painting. He had his first commission published in the Liverpool Daily Post at the age of thirteen and after a period as a draughtsman became a professional artist in 1948. Ellis was often commissioned by shipping companies to create paintings of newly launched vessels.
